Authenticated privilege escalation via unconstrained file paths
Published Jul 31, 2024 · Updated Nov 25, 2024
Path traversal in the Weave server API before 0.50.8 allows remote authenticated users to read arbitrary server files. The /__weave/file/ route's send_local_file function joined attacker-controlled paths to the filesystem root without resolving and confining them to the artifacts directory. Low-privileged access is sufficient to retrieve sensitive files, including stored API keys that grant server-administrator privileges.
